Meaning of Jumbo Fundings



Jumbo car loans are a sort of mortgage that go beyond the adapting finance restrictions set by the Federal Housing Money Company (FHFA) These lendings satisfy customers who require to finance residential properties that are a lot more pricey than what conventional lending restrictions permit. The FHFA develops annual conforming lending limits, and any kind of car loan surpassing these limits is classified as a big finance.




Generally, jumbo car loans are used in high-cost realty markets where home costs dramatically exceed national standards, such as in cities or luxury real estate fields. As these finances are not eligible for acquisition by Fannie Mae or Freddie Mac, they lug integral threats for lenders as a result of their bigger dimension and non-conformity (jumbo loan). Loan providers often impose a lot more rigorous credentials criteria for big lendings than standard adapting financings.


Debtors looking for jumbo financings must typically show a strong monetary profile, consisting of a greater credit score, robust revenue confirmation, and substantial deposit, commonly 20% or more. Furthermore, lenders may need more considerable paperwork to examine the consumer's ability to handle larger month-to-month repayments. Recognizing the specific attributes of jumbo fundings is important for prospective customers navigating this sector of the home loan market.

Credentials Needs



Protecting a jumbo funding entails meeting extra rigorous credentials demands contrasted to traditional car loans, reflecting the increased danger to lenders. These fundings, which surpass the conforming finance restrictions established by the Federal Housing Money Company (FHFA), are not qualified for acquisition by Freddie Mac or Fannie Mae, thus revealing lenders to greater monetary danger - jumbo loan. As a result, borrowers need to show a high credit reliability check that and monetary security


A robust credit report rating, generally 700 or higher, is essential for authorization. Lenders likewise anticipate a reduced debt-to-income (DTI) ratio, often not exceeding 43%, ensuring that consumers can manage substantial monthly settlements along with other financial responsibilities. A significant cash money get is usually required, generally amounting to six months of mortgage repayments, to comfort loan providers of the borrower's economic durability.


Down payment expectations are also raised, regularly beginning at 20% or even more of the residential property's value. While this is a secure for lenders, it demands considerable in advance funding from customers. Additionally, proof of constant, adequate income is essential, usually confirmed via income tax return, W-2s, and current pay stubs. Freelance individuals may need to provide additional documents, such as earnings and loss statements, to validate their revenue stability.
